Black Lives Matter Protesters Chain Themselves Together On London City Airport Runway

Dozens of flights were cancelled or rescheduled at the airport in Newham, east London, on Tuesday as police dealt with a demonstration.

They are understood to have broken into the airport shortly after 5 a.m. local time (0600 GMT) and immediately locked themselves to a wooden tripod structure they erected on the runway.

Flights due to land at the airport were diverted to Southend and Gatwick airports near London.

Seven have been arrested, but only two removed from the runway so far.

Passengers at London City Airport were unceremoniously delayed on Tuesday after the United Kingdom branch of Black Lives Matter staged a protest in one of the airport’s runways. Protests were also held in Nottingham and Birmingham.
